Grasping Coffee Seed Chemistry
The science of coffee beans plays a key role in defining the flavor profile and quality of the brewed drink. Coffee seeds, especially arabica beans, contain a complex mixture of substances, including sugars, nourishments, fats, and acids. The roasting process modifies these elements through reactive reactions that enhance the seeds' flavor and aroma. Grasping these reactive changes provides understanding into why freshly roasted coffee can have such specific and diverse tastes.
During cooking, Maillard reactions occur, resulting to the development of deep brown colors and a range of tastes. These reactions happen between amino acids and reducing sugars when the seeds reach elevated temperatures. As the roasting advances, the characteristic of the coffee changes from green flavors in raw seeds to the complex characteristics typically found in good coffee. The degree of cooking, either light or dark, substantially influences the final flavor, as well as the occurrence of certain reactive compounds like the stimulant and chlorogenic acids.
Additionally, the newness of coffee beans plays a vital role in the caliber of the brew. Fresh cooked coffee seeds release carbon dioxide over time, which can influence flavor. Seeds that are too stale may lose their vibrant taste and aromatic qualities. This Roasting Process Detailed
Roasting coffee beans is a complex procedure that transforms unprocessed green beans into the aromatic and flavorful coffee we adore. The journey starts with heating the beans to high temperatures, typically between 370 to 540 degrees F. This process causes a series of chemical reactions known as the Maillard reaction, where sugars and amino acids in the beans combine to create fresh flavors and aromas. The exact temperature and duration can vary considerably depending on the desired roast profile, including mild, medium, or bold roast coffee.
As the beans cook, they experience tangible transformations, such as expansion and color transformation. At first, the beans are raw and firm, but they gradually shift yellow and then brown throughout the roasting process. The initial crack, an audible popping sound, signals that the beans have reached a critical heat level and are expanding. This moment is vital, as it marks the transition to the development of more complex flavors. The duration after the initial crack is essential in determining if the roast will tilt towards a lighter or stronger profile.
Once the preferred roast level is reached, the beans are swiftly cooled to halt the roasting procedure. This is commonly done using air or water to prevent additional cooking and to lock in the fresh coffee beans' flavors and aromas. Finally, consider the brewing method you intend to use. Diverse brewing styles can amplify specific flavors present in distinct roasts. For example, pour-over methods often work effectively with light roasts, highlighting delicate notes, while espresso devices can highlight the intense flavors of heavier roasts.
